| Zero Gravity DOUBLE BUBBLE Windscreen Suzuki GSF1200 BANDIT 01-05 SMOKE |
The Zero Gravity Double Bubble windscreens have a unique concept in design which improves the flow of air over the rider while reducing frontal area of the bike. This windscreen looks like a bubble within a bubble, which is exactly how the windscreen is fabricated. Zero Gravity Double Bubble Windscreen is available for most of the popular Sportbikes and can be used for street or track applications.
The Double Bubble Windscreen is 15 inches tall.
Fits:
SUZUKI GSF1200 BANDIT 01-05
SUZUKI GSF600 BANDIT 00-03
